Hopefully your surgeon requested a limb protector from a local prosthetist. Most are designed to help protect your suture line and deter knee flexion contractures as your residuum heals. If not, a cheap knee immobilizer may be utilized accordingly.

Deboned and stuffed with cornbread dressing. Once deboned and stuffed, it's about the size of a Nerf football. Brown in a Magnalite and then roast in oven on an elevated wrack above drip/catch pan containing a beer of your choice. Be mindful of internal temps. Slice and enjoy.
